Package updates are available for TencentOS Server 2 that fix the following vulnerabilities:
CVE-2024-38474:
Substitution encoding issue in mod_rewrite in Apache HTTP Server 2.4.59 and earlier allows attacker to
execute scripts in
directories permitted by the configuration but not directly reachable by anyURL or source disclosure of
scripts meant to only to be executed as CGI.
Users are recommended to upgrade to version 2.4.60, which fixes this issue.
Some RewriteRules that capture and substitute unsafely will now fail unless rewrite flag UnsafeAllow3F
is specified.
CVE-2024-38475:
Improper escaping of output in mod_rewrite in Apache HTTP Server 2.4.59 and earlier allows an attacker to
map URLs to filesystem locations that arepermitted to be served by the server but are not
intentionally/directly reachable by any URL, resulting in code execution or source code disclosure.
Substitutions inserver context that use a backreferences or variables as the first segment of the
substitution are affected. Some unsafe RewiteRules will be broken by this change and the rewrite flag
UnsafePrefixStat can be used to opt back in once ensuring the substitution is appropriately constrained.
CVE-2024-38477:
null pointer dereference in mod_proxy in Apache HTTP Server 2.4.59 and earlier allows an attacker to crash
the server via a malicious request.
Users are recommended to upgrade to version 2.4.60, which fixes this issue.
